A circuit card, often called a PCB or printed motherboard, is the foundation of most electronic devices. Whether it is a computer circuit card, an electrical circuit board, a superhigh frequency circuit board, or a basic development board, the purpose coincides: supply a steady platform for components and connect them with conductive traces. A motherboard made from layers of copper, laminate, and shielding material allows designers to produce portable systems that would be difficult to build with loosened wires alone. When individuals ask what is a motherboard, what does a circuit card do, or how do printed motherboard work, the answer is that it supports and adjoins electronic parts such as resistors, capacitors, semiconductors, connectors, and integrated circuits so the device can work as planned.

Another vital part of PCB production is aesthetic and mechanical identification. Fiducial marks PCB, PCB fiducials, fiducial PCB, and fiducial marks assist assembly devices identify board placement during pick-and-place and solder printing. PCB stencil and circuit board stencil are used in SMT process and stencil in PCB workflows to use solder paste precisely.
